Simplifying Cinematic Lighting with Danny Gevirtz

    Lighting is everything in filmmaking. Lighting sets apart the novices and pros, and can make or break a scene. Good thing lighting doesn’t have to be complicated.

    In this lesson, Danny Gevirtz teaches you how to problem-solve for any situation and create the striking cinematic lighting you envisioned. Learn how to create dimension, mood, and make your subjects look impeccable.
